Hello,

I have a VIP722 DVR through dish network without the dish or any other equipment. I don't really want to sign a contract with dish so I want to buy what I need to hook this receiver and install it myself. Does anyone know what is required to do this? I need to pick up HD and will be using the dual tuner DVR. I will be using just this one receiver for now. I am not allowed to post a link but on ebay I am looking at the following item:

Dish Network 1000.2 Kit with Triple LNB (NEW in BOX)

Is the dish with the lnb all I need? And do I need the 1000.2 LNB? Do I even need a 1000.2 at all? Won't a 500 work?

Thanks for any help.
 
Yes this LNB has a DPP44 switch built in for up to three dual tuner receivers. You will need RG6 coax that is sweep tested to at least 2.7 Ghz. The seperator should be with the receiver, ( this is not a splitter but a seperator) it's used to seperate the signal for three sats into the receiver

I don't understand why people are so paranoid about the word "commitment". There are actually advantages to the contract....

If you install it yourself, you have NO warranty. LNB goes bad (which they do), you have to buy another one yourself. That alone negates anything you saved initially. Receivers go bad too, as do all electronics.... particularly in the case of DVRs... they produce a lot of heat and typically have a much shorter life span than older, standard receivers. You're forking out a few hundred bucks right there when that happens. Also, if Dish decides to switch technologies and phase out the old, you lose service unless you go out and buy the new equipment.

Not to mention the cost of the tools and cabling and connectors.

What exactly are you afraid of? Sign up with Dish and get your system installed for free.
 
So let me see if I understand this, and I'm a newbie at this so my apologies if this is a stupid question.

Yes, I have a seperator on the receiver. It has one input and 2 outputs to the receiver. What do I hook the input up to? The satellite dish directly?

The separator allows you to use one line from the satellite dish instead of two for a newer dual tuner receiver. The satellite line connects to the input port of the separator. The two coax lines from the separator connect to the two sat in ports on the 722.

In what geberal geographical area do you live? What sat are your HD locals on? If 129, the 1000.2 will work fine unless you are near the edge of the satellite footprint. If your HD locals are on 61.5 or you're near the edge of the footprint, you likely need two dishes.
